A wrist watch type wearable cardiovascular monitoring device is proposed for continuous and convenient monitoring of the patient’s cardiovascular system. For comprehensive monitoring of the patient’s cardiovascular system, the concurrent ECG and APW sensor front-end are fabricated in 0.18um CMOS technology. The ECG sensor front-end achieves 84.6 dB CMRR and 2.3uV/√Hz input referred noise with 30uW power consumption. The APW sensor front-end achieves 3.2V/W sensitivity with accurate bio-impedance measurement lesser than 1% error, consuming only 984uW.Abovementioned ECG and APW sensor front-end is combined with power managementunit, MCU, display and Bluetooth transceiver so that concurrently measured ECG andAPW can be transmitted into smartphone, providing patients with their cardiovascular state in real time.In order to verify operation of the cardiovascular monitoring system, cardiovascularindicator is extracted from the healthy volunteer. As a result, PWV (5.74m/second), HR(79.1 beats/minute) and AAPW (positive slope of b-d peak) are achieved, showing the volunteer’s healthy cardiovascular state.
